Monday, January 26, 2026 - The Nigeria Customs Service (NCS), Ogun 1 Area Command, Idiroko, has confirmed an attack on its personnel at Akokoro, Iwoye, in Imeko-Afon Local Government Area of Ogun.
Zakaria Chado, the Command’s Spokesperson, confirmed the
attack by suspected armed smugglers in a statement on Sunday in Idiroko. Chado
said the incident occurred while officers of the command, acting on credible
intelligence, intercepted a 12-tyre truck suspected of conveying a large
consignment of illicit drugs and other prohibited items.
The spokesman said that two of its personnel were critically
injured in the attack that happened on Thursday, at about 4.00 p.m.
According to him, before reinforcement teams could arrive,
the suspects mobilised a large number of armed hoodlums and launched a
coordinated attack on the patrol team.
” In a
deliberate effort to obstruct law enforcement, the attackers mounted heavy
barricades at about nine strategic points to block access routes, preventing
timely reinforcement.
They opened
fire on the officers and disabled a Customs patrol vehicle by shooting at its
tyres, creating a volatile and dangerous operational environment.
During the
exchange, two officers of the Nigeria Customs Service sustained gunshot
injuries and are currently in critical condition, receiving intensive medical
care. Exploiting the multiple barricades, the smugglers fled the scene with the
intercepted truck.
Investigation
has commenced to identify, track, and apprehend all those involved in the
attack” Chado said
